Bovington Camp has a population of 2,586, making it the 26th largest place in Dorset. In 2005 the World Gazetteer recorded 1,926, a rise of 34.3% since.

Distances are straight-line from the settlement's recorded coordinates. The 10 km figure sums the recorded places within that radius, so it describes how built-up the surroundings are rather than people per square kilometre.

The centre of Bovington Camp sits in postcode district BH20.
